Everybody knows a JJ’s Truck when they see one . . . our iconic green fleet head out rain or shine for collections in your area.
But did you know we have 23 divisions, 135 sites, employ nearly 3,000 people and operate a fleet of over 2,300 vehicles, across 3 countries!
We do more than collect the bins, we also convert waste into clean energy, divert food waste from landfill and convert to compost, manufacture customised waste management equipment, asbestos removal, refine and recycle oil, manage and maintain our fleet inhouse and have our own bespoke technology systems.

ABOUT THIS ROLEAs a JJ’s Heavy vehicle Operator, you will operate a waste collection vehicle, in the Wellington region.
On a day-to-day basis, this role will require you to service multiple customer sites. You will be working with a safe, modern and reliable fleet.
We are an essential services industry, offering stability to employees and reliability to our customers.
You will enjoy family friendly hours, Monday to Friday (no working weekends!) as well as great pay rates with a KPI bonus! Early starts (between 3-5am) and early finishes.
If you’ve got your Class 2 or 4 licence, we can teach you the rest!

ABOUT THE COMPANY
We started in 1932 and have a rich 90-year history of service excellence and innovation. To this day, the family-owned & operated company continues to focus on quality service, a people-first culture, innovation, and flexibility. From humble beginnings as a small family business, our team has grown across Australia, NZ & the US, and we’re passionate about effective waste management.
